alright let’s just jump right into this I’m going to heat a large fry pan with a medium heat and add 3 tablespoons of extra virgin olive oil which is 45 ml important to use the good stuff here as this is the base fat of the dish and what truly makes the difference link where you can get the Spanish one I’m using in the description box below while the oil is heating I’m going to thinly
slice three medium sized onions and roughly chop three cloves of garlic I’m using typical
yellow onions here but you can also use white onions or even red onions if you like then we’ll
add the onions and garlic into the hot fry pan and season with a kiss of sea salt and we’ll
mix the ingredients around that way they’re all coated in the olive oil and you
don’t have to mix this around continuously but do get in there every 2 to 3 minutes that way
everything evenly sautes inn the meantime let’s start prepping our calamari which is also
known as squid I’m going to grab three cleaned tubes of squid that I bought frozen and thawed outand already patted dry and cutting two of the tubes into rings that are 1/2 inch thick which
is 1.25 cm and the other tube into squares that are 1 in x 1 in which is 2 1/2x 2 1/2 cm and
I tell you by cutting the squid into different shapes it gives this dish a beautiful texture and
if you can’t find squid in your supermarket check with a local Asian supermarket as
they usually have in the freezer section alright let’s move back to the fry pan after
15 to 20 minutes and the onions are slightly caramelized once again I’ve been mixing this
every 2 to 3 minutes we’ll add in the squid and we’ll mix it around and once again you
don’t have to mix this around continuously but at this point do get in there every minute
or so that way the squid evenly sautes after four to five minutes and the squid
is lightly sauteed I’m going to add in one teaspoon of sweet smoked Spanish paprikawhich is 2 1/2 g and we’ll give it a quick mix and like I’ve told in the past when
you’re working with paprika and a hot pan you want to mix it in there quickly
otherwise it can easily get a bitter flavor then we’ll add in half a cup of tomato sauce
which is 120 g as always I made my sauce by finely grating fresh tomatoes but you can
also use canned tomato sauce here which is similar to passata and we’ll season everything
with sea salt and freshly cracked black pepper and we’ll give it a mix until it’s well mixed
together and then simmer it for a few minutes after 3 to 4 minutes and the tomato sauce
has slightly thickened I’m going to add in half a cup of dry white wine which
is 120 ml If wine is not your thing you can sub this for any broth of your choice
with a squeeze of fresh lemon juice we’ll also add in half a cup of vegetable broth which once
again is 120 ml you can also use chicken broth here or even fish broth if you like and
pinch in 1/4 teaspoon of saffron threads which is 0.17 g link where you get the
Spanish golden saffron I’m using in the description box below and then we’ll turn it
up to a high heat and give it a gentle mix once it comes to a boil we’ll lower
the fire to a low medium heat and we’re going to simmer this on an open
flame between 5 to 10 minutes or until the liquid has slightly reduced
and the squid is nice and tender after 5 to 10 minutes andyou can see the liquid
has slightly reduced and that squid is nice and tender this is ready to go you know you
can always pierce the squid with a toothpick just to ensure that it’s done If you see that
yours need more time just simmer this for a bit longer a this point we’ll remove the pan from the heattransfer some of the mixture into a serving dish and garnish with fresh parsley check
